Under the banner of the Entrepreneurship Learning Centre (ELC),
an Alberta Video Conference Network has been established to provide
business information and interactive training opportunities to Alberta’s
small business community.
This network is comprised of 35 uniquely equipped business development
centres that use IP-based video conferencing equipment to educate
and communicate with entrepreneurs across Alberta. Video conferencing
allows you to participate as you would in any meeting or training
session in real time. You can ask questions, provide feedback, or
enter into discussion with other participants in real time. Presenters
are able to interact with all locations and use a PowerPoint presentation
as they would in any meeting or presentation. It is great because
the participants are able to view two screens; one with the presenter
and the other with the presentation.

Small Business Training:
Community Futures St Paul - Smoky Lake Region is pleased to announce
an entrepreneurship training partnership with GoForth Institute, leaders
in small business training. GoForth Institute’s innovative entrepreneurship
and small business education is now available to Community Futures
clients who are looking to bolster their understanding of how to start,
run or grow a profitable business. Learn GoForth Institute’s
100 Essential Small Business Skills™ in only 10 hours conveniently
delivered to your computer through HD video. Each module is delivered
by an expert in their field of business – marketing, law, accounting,
finance, human resources, strategy, marketing research, operations
and government compliance.
